WebJan 14, 2024 · Celiac disease is caused by ingesting gluten. Consuming gluten triggers the immune system to attack the GI tract. This results in symptoms like bloating, stomach pain and diarrhea. The rash known as DH is also caused by ingesting gluten, but instead of GI symptoms the body responds with an itchy skin rash. (2)
